Analysis of Image Quality and Video Denoising Using Convolutional Neural Networks
摘要
Capturing digital images and videos has increased invariably in recent times due to the advancement of cameras in smartphones. The images are generally found to be deteriorated in terms of quality due to noise interference from various sources or because of clicking during motion. The proposed work concentrates on the denoising techniques of an image with the help of UNET with various filtering techniques. The structure of the CNN is exploited for removing the noise in the image by passing it through various layers for up-sampling and down-sampling, in addition to preserving the spatial information. The idea of noise removal in the images is extended to videos as an application of our main research area and the optimal results are obtained using the same algorithm trained for image denoising. A comparative analysis of a various deep learning denoising algorithms is performed in terms of image performance parameters like Peak-Signal-to-Noise-Ratio (PSNR) and Structural Similarity Index (SSIM).
